      The Effectiveness of Medicated Hair Tonic Containing Royal Jelly Extract

      research The Effectiveness of Medicated Hair Tonic Containing Royal Jelly Extract

      March 2024 in “Journal of Society of Cosmetic Chemists of Japan”
      In this study, a medicated hair growth tonic containing RJ extract increased hair counts, the proportion of anagen phase hairs, and scalp moisture in human trials, although the specific role of RJ in hair growth remains unclear due to other active ingredients.

      research Estimating Scalp Moisture in a Hat Using Wearable Sensors

      May 2023 in “Sensors”
      This study developed a hat-shaped device with wearable sensors to estimate scalp moisture content using machine learning, demonstrating that it can provide accurate measurements comparable to professional scalp analyzers without the need for high-cost equipment.
